Sony has recently announced that they will be releasing the Xperia Ion in Taiwan. The only difference between the two is that the Xperia Ion (4.55â€) has a slightly bigger screen than the Xperia S (4.3â€) and that the Ion has lesser built-in storage capacity (16GB) than the Xperia S (32GB). The Xperia Ion's design is rather simple as compared to its Xperia siblings. Unlike the Xperia S that has a removable plastic back cover, the back of the Xperia Ion is made of texturized aluminum with the top and bottom portion made of matte plastic and the sides made up of glossy plastic. These, along with the all black color of the Xperia Ion give it a more sophisticated look than that of the Xperia S.
